One finds in software that it is not sufficient just to tell somebody what and what not to do (to write a manual) but you have got to actively go out of your way to guide them in the courses of action that are possible. You have even got to bar courses of action which lead to deleterious outcomes. Software then is a bit of a nanny state of affairs, but it has to be like this because sometimes not following the 'correct' course of action (for whatever reason) can lead to unwanted, even serious consequences. This website is not a plane that could crash and kill people, but it could still crash and cause an inconvenience (not least to me).

The computerisation of life is probably as fundamental phenomena as the industrial revolution of the (predominantly) 19th century. It is a revolution in many related ways which can broadly be categorised as computerisation (computer control), digitisation and the communication of an online (internet) world. As with the industrial revolution, the railroad expansion this is affecting society in some negative ways for various reasons: there is the concentration of influence, control, and knowledge in the entities (organisations, individuals) which are the technical elite, the knowers; with the exclusion of others. These entities have considerable power which could be used poorly, for their benefit only. And as with earlier revolutions the advantages have been scarred by fiduciary matters, by the use of the only understood (by everybody) facet of a good or service - money. But money is not that straightforward - money is an abstraction of labour, the value of peoples' efforts between themselves - a token of exchange. Perhaps thirdly is the breakdown in communications because computers (the online world) are replacing visiting a shop, speaking to someone for assistance etc. and there is a divide between those who can communicate in this way. Yet for those that can communicate in this way, labour is saved (hence money) and as the elite they are controlling the directions of this advance with the exclusion of others. There's a lot of phenomena that have to be harnessed for the good and I am speaking loosely in this comment.
